Samsung set to host Galaxy Unpacked event next week

Samsung is expected to unveil new Galaxy A52 and Galaxy A72 later this month.

After unveiling the new Galaxy S21 series along with the Galaxy Buds Pro in January, Samsung is ready with another big product later this month.

Usually, Samsung hosts two big-ticket Galaxy Unpacked events one each in the first half to reveal the new Galaxy S and the second half to launch the Galaxy Note series. The only exception last year was the Galaxy S20 Fan Edition, which was revealed in late 2020.

Now, the company hosting the Galaxy Awesome Unpacked on March 17. The event will be streamed live on Samsung's official YouTube channel at 7:30 PM IST. The word 'Awesome' hints the upcoming device will be Galaxy A series.

It is widely reported that the South Korean company will launch two new phones Galaxy A52 and A72 series next week. Depending on the region, the devices will come equipped with a 5G modem along. They are expected to come with powerful chipsets either a Qualcomm Snapdragon or Samsung Exynos series. Also, they will be part of Samsung's four-year software support programme.

Furthermore, they will come with top-end camera hardware on par with rival brands in the price-segments ranging between Rs 25,000 and Rs 40,000.
